Mathematics tabloid picture: Mathematician Mei Wending's writings, according to his "Bu'an Lisuan Bibliography", include 88 kinds, covering more than 200 volumes, of which 33 kinds have been published, totaling 70 roll. In these almanacs, mathematical works account for two-thirds, including various branches of elementary mathematics. His grandson Mei Hucheng received a good mathematical education from him since childhood. In 1712, when he was 23 years old, he entered the palace to study mathematics and astronomy. The following year, he was appointed as the compiler of Mengyangzhai and edited "Jingyun of Mathematics".
In 1761, Mei Hucheng compiled his grandfather's works into "Mei's Collection of Books", which included 60 volumes of 33 kinds of books, and two volumes of Mei Hucheng's own work, including mathematics. Book 40 volumes. Such a family of three generations of accomplished mathematicians is rare in the history of mathematics in the world. The only one that can be compared is the Swiss Bernoulli family of about the same time.
